Whispers in the Echoing Halls

In the heart of an ancient, overgrown city, nestled among the whispers of forgotten times, stood an imposing mansion known to the locals as "The Echoing Halls." The mansion had seen better days, its grand windows shattered, its once-painted facades peeling in the relentless march of the seasons. It was a place of legend, a place where the faintest of whispers carried tales of spectral apparitions and unexplained occurrences. Yet, it was also a place where the echoes of a bygone era lingered, waiting to be rediscovered.

Eva, a young historian with a penchant for the unusual, had spent her life studying the rich tapestry of the past. She was drawn to the stories of The Echoing Halls, a mansion steeped in mystery and lore. It was said that the mansion had once belonged to a wealthy merchant who had mysteriously vanished along with his fortune. His last known whereabouts were the halls of The Echoing Halls, where he was rumored to have met his fate at the hands of his own creation—a series of automatons designed to guard his wealth.

Determined to uncover the truth, Eva embarked on a mission to bring the mansion back to its former glory and reveal the secrets it harbored. With a team of restoration experts in tow, she embarked on the most challenging project of her career. The mansion, while dilapidated, was still a marvel of architecture, and Eva was excited at the prospect of breathing new life into its decaying walls.

As they worked, strange occurrences began to surface. The temperature would inexplicably drop, and whispers would rise from the floorboards, echoing the voices of the past. Eva dismissed these as mere quirks of the aging building, attributing them to the cold that seeped through the walls and the eerie silence that had long enveloped the mansion.

However, one evening, as the sun began to set, a chilling realization dawned upon Eva. The whispers were no longer the sound of the wind; they were voices, distinct and chilling, calling out to her. The automatons had been a myth, but the mansion itself seemed to be alive with a consciousness of its own.

One night, as she wandered the halls, Eva stumbled upon a hidden room, its entrance concealed behind a tapestry of faded velvet. The room was filled with old journals and artifacts, the scent of age and dust thick in the air. She found herself drawn to a journal, its pages yellowed with time, and began to read.

The journal belonged to the merchant himself, a man of immense wealth and ambition. In its pages, she discovered the merchant's obsession with immortality, a quest that had led him to create the automatons. The final entry revealed his plan to use the automatons to guard his fortune and his secrets until the day he could return to his body. But it was here, in this room, that he had met his end, consumed by the ambition that had driven him.

As Eva read, the whispers grew louder, more insistent. She turned to find the room filled with the specters of the automatons, their faces twisted in fury and despair. They were the echoes of the merchant's creation, bound to the mansion until their master's return.

Eva realized that she had inadvertently activated the final phase of the merchant's plan, the automatons' call to him. She had become the key to unlocking the merchant's resurrection. Desperate to escape, she sought the journal's final pages, hoping to find a way to deactivate the automatons.

The pages revealed a ritual, one that required her to recite a passage from the merchant's last will and testament. With trembling hands, Eva began to read, the whispers growing louder with each word. As the final line was spoken, the automatons' faces softened, and they vanished into thin air.

The mansion, now free from the haunting voices, seemed to sigh with relief. Eva, exhausted and shaken, knew that her journey had only just begun. The Echoing Halls had revealed its secrets, but it was clear that the merchant's ambition had left an indelible mark on the very fabric of the mansion.

Eva decided to leave the mansion untouched, a testament to the merchant's failed quest for immortality. She returned to her studies, her mind forever changed by the encounter. The Echoing Halls remained a silent sentinel, a reminder that the past is not always gone, but merely waiting in the shadows to be heard.
